You need a 55% alcohol solution. On hand, you have a 550 mL of a 95% alcohol mixture. How much pure water will you need to add to obtain the desired solution?​

Answers

Answer:

We need to add 400 ml of pure water to obtain the solution at 55%

Step-by-step explanation:

Concentration

The concentration of a solution measures the amount of solute that has been dissolved in a given amount of solution. The question states the alcohol is the solute and water is the solvent to produce the mix or solution.

The concentration can be calculated with the formula:

[tex]\displaystyle c=\frac{solute}{solute+solvent}*100\%[/tex]

Originally, the mixture was 95% concentrated.

Substituting in the formula:

[tex]\displaystyle 95\%=\frac{solute}{solute+solvent}*100\%[/tex]

We know there were 550 ml of solution (solute+solvent), thus

[tex]solution*0.95=solute=522.5\ ml[/tex]

Now we know there were 522.5 ml of alcohol.

We now need to add x ml of water to have a 55% concentrated solution. Recall that water is solvent, the solute keeps its original value, thus:

[tex]\displaystyle 55\%=\frac{solute}{550+x}*100\%[/tex]

Operating:

[tex]0.55(550+x)=522.5[/tex]

Dividing by 0.55

[tex]550+x=950[/tex]

Thus [tex]x=950-550=400[/tex]

We need to add 400 ml of pure water to obtain the solution at 55%

You need to arrange 10 of your favorite books on a small shelf. How many different ways can you arrange the books, assyming that the ordwr of the books make a differe

Answers

Answer:

You can arrange the books 3,628,800 different ways.

Step-by-step explanation:

You can imagine that the shelf has 10 "slots" where you can place a book. Each slot can take 1 of the 10 books. However, after you have placed 1 book, there are only 9 possible books to place. After 2 have been placed, there are only 8 possible.

Going left-to-right, the first slot has 10 available books.

Total combinations: 10

The 2nd slot has 9 available books.

Total combinations: 10 * 9

The 3rd slot has 8 available books.

Total combinations: 10 * 9 * 8

This continues for all 10 slots.

Eventually, for slot 10, there is only 1 book possible.

Total combinations: 10 * 9 * 8 * 7 * 6 * 5 * 4 * 3 * 2 * 1

Multiply all numbers between 10 and 1 with each other is also known as "10 factorial" or "10!"

Thus, the total number of combinations is:

[tex]10! = 10*9*8*7*6*5*4*3*2*1 = 3628800[/tex]

Answer: You can arrange the books 3,628,800 different ways.

6) A boat traveled 80 miles downstream and back. The trip downstream took 5 hours. The trip back took
10 hours. What is the speed of the boat in still water? What is the speed of the current?

Answers

Answer:

12 mph and 4 mph

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the speed of the boat = b and the speed of the current = c

Equations to reflect time, time = distance/speed:

Downstream80/(b + c)= 5 ⇒ b - c = 80/5 ⇒ b + c = 16Upstream80/(b - c) = 10 ⇒ b - c = 80/10 ⇒ b - c = 8

Sum of the 2 equations above

b + c  + b - c = 16 + 82b = 24b = 12c = 16 - 12 = 4

So the speed of the boat is 12 mph

The speed of the current is 4 mph

Suppose you are interested in how participants behave in different color conditions. You select 30 participants and assign them to one of three rooms. The rooms differ only with respect to the color of the walls. One room is white, one is pale blue, and a third is bright red. Each participant is served a meal of a hamburger and french fries, and you then measure how long it takes them to finish eating. What would be the independent variable in this study

Answers

The answer is the color of the room

Explanation:

In this study, the color of the room is the factor or variable that is modified by the researcher. Also, it is expected the color of the room affects participants' behavior but not the opposite. This shows the color of the room is an independent variable because this factor is not affected by other variables, and it modifies the dependent variable (behavior). Moreover, in studies, the independent variable is always the one that is changed by the researcher.
